A Quick History and How They’re Made

License plates date back to the earliest days of motoring, when cars were so new that governments were still figuring out how to identify them. Early versions were sometimes homemade before authorities standardized materials, sizes, and fonts. Over time, techniques evolved to balance durability, visibility, and anti-counterfeiting, with many regions settling on aluminum for its strength-to-weight ratio and resistance to corrosion.

How To Read What’s On a Plate

Once you start looking closely, plates pack a lot of meaning. The character sequence often follows a regional format, with certain letters or digits hinting at where and when the plate was issued. Some places reset or rotate patterns to expand the pool of combinations, so the same format can reappear years later with updated schemes. The font and spacing are chosen to be machine-readable and human-friendly, reducing confusion between similar characters like O and 0.

Etiquette, Safety, and Being a Good Neighbor

Parking is communal; good manners go a long way. Center your car between the lines, leave enough space for doors on both sides, and keep your wheels straight so the next driver can pull in cleanly. Don’t hover in the lane while someone gathers their bags—pull into a bay or circle the block. Signal your intentions early when you spot a space, and try not to block the flow while waiting for a spot to open. If you’re backing into a space, do it smoothly and commit; indecision is what usually causes near-misses.

How Big Do You Need? Real-World Scenarios

If you like rules of thumb, here are practical picks based on common trips. For a couple’s long weekend, a small box (300–370 L) swallows two soft duffels, jackets, shoes, and camp chairs, leaving your cabin uncluttered. For a family of four doing a week away, a medium (380–450 L) usually handles extra clothes, toiletries, beach gear, and a stroller or travel crib, so the trunk can focus on heavier items.

Living With a Roof Box: Height, Noise, and MPG

A roof box changes how your car feels day to day. First, total height. Add the bar height and box height to your vehicle height, and compare against garage doors, car parks, and home storage. Leave a safe buffer; small differences get scary fast when ramps and speed bumps are involved. Second, wind noise and fuel economy. Slim, long boxes tend to be quieter and more efficient than tall, boxy ones. Positioning matters too: mount the box slightly forward or back within the allowed range to reduce resonant noise, and ensure it sits centered.

From Ignition to Insight

Here is the flow when you start the car. The connector wakes up with the ignition and begins reading signals—things like RPM, coolant temperature, state of charge for EVs, fuel level, and any trouble codes. Instead of relaying everything constantly, it batches and compresses readings, and it flags meaningful events as they happen: a misfire, a sudden drop in voltage, a tire pressure warning. All of this is encrypted on the device before anything leaves the vehicle. If your phone is nearby, it can piggyback on Bluetooth or Wi‑Fi; otherwise, a built-in cellular link (when available) uploads directly to the cloud. In the cloud, Car28 normalizes the data into a common model, regardless of make or model, then runs lightweight rules: “If coolant temp exceeds a threshold for two minutes, raise a high-priority alert.” It also builds trip summaries—distance, efficiency, idle time—and cross-references known service schedules. The result is not a flood of graphs but a small number of clear updates: a push notification about an issue you should not ignore, a weekly summary that shows fuel or energy trends, and a log you can share with a mechanic if something feels off.
